OnlineWoerterBuecher.de
Internes

Lexikon


function


1. (Or "map", "mappiNg") If D aNd C are sets (the domaiN aNd codomaiN) theN a fuNctioN f from D to C, Normally writteN "f : D -> C" is a subset of D x C such that: 1. For each d iN D there exists some c iN C such that (d,c) is aN elemeNt of f. I.e. the fuNctioN is defiNed for every elemeNt of D. 2. For each d iN D, c1 aNd c2 iN C, if both (d,c1) aNd (d,c2) are elemeNts of f theN c1 = c2. I.e. the fuNctioN is uNiquely defiNed for every elemeNt of D. See also image, iNverse, partial fuNctioN. 2. Ng> ComputiNg usage derives from the mathematical term but is much less strict. IN programmiNg (except iN fuNctioNal programmiNg), a fuNctioN may returN differeNt values each time it is called with the same argumeNt values aNd may have side effects. A procedure is a fuNctioN which returNs No value but has oNly side-effects. The C laNguage, for example, has No procedures, oNly fuNctioNs. ANSI C eveN defiNes a type, void, for the result of a fuNctioN that has No result. (1996-09-01)

N="left">IN additioN suitable coNteNts:
[ 2 ] [ = ] [ ag ] [ ai ] [ al ] [ am ] [ aN ] [ ANS ] [ ANSI ] [ ANSI C ] [ app ] [ ar ] [ arc ] [ arg ] [ argumeNt ] [ as ] [ at ] [ av ] [ b ] [ bo ] [ bot ] [ bs ] [ C ] [ ca ] [ ch ] [ co ] [ codomaiN ] [ D ] [ de ] [ diff ] [ do ] [ domaiN ] [ du ] [ ec ] [ ed ] [ edu ] [ ee ] [ elemeNt ] [ er ] [ es ] [ et ] [ fi ] [ file ] [ fo ] [ for ] [ fr ] [ fuNctioNal ] [ fuNctioNal program ] [ fuNctioNal programmiNg ] [ ge ] [ gr ] [ gu ] [ h ] [ hat ] [ hr ] [ id ] [ iff ] [ il ] [ image ] [ iN ] [ iNverse ] [ io ] [ iq ] [ is ] [ it ] [ la ] [ laNguage ] [ Lex ] [ ls ] [ lt ] [ lu ] [ ly ] [ ma ] [ mall ] [ map ] [ mappiNg ] [ mm ] [ mo ] [ mod ] [ module ] [ mp ] [ mu ] [ N ] [ Na ] [ Nc ] [ Ne ] [ Ng ] [ Ni ] [ Nl ] [ No ] [ Norm ] [ Ns ] [ NSI ] [ O ] [ om ] [ pa ] [ partial fuNctioN ] [ pe ] [ ph ] [ piNg ] [ pl ] [ pr ] [ procedure ] [ program ] [ programmiNg ] [ pt ] [ query ] [ rc ] [ re ] [ ro ] [ S ] [ sa ] [ sam ] [ se ] [ set ] [ SI ] [ si ] [ side-effect ] [ so ] [ st ] [ strict ] [ su ] [ T ] [ th ] [ to ] [ tr ] [ tt ] [ type ] [ ua ] [ um ] [ us ] [ va ] [ value ] [ ve ]






Go Back ]

Free On-line Dictionary of Computing

Copyright © by OnlineWoerterBuecher.de - (5826 Reads)

All logos and trademarks in this site are property of their respective owner.

Page Generation in 0.0954 Seconds, with 16 Database-Queries
Zurück zur Startseite